Abstract
A method for providing power conservation in a processor in which, depending on the respective embodiment, a relative amount of idle time, activity time, or idle time and activity time associated with the processor are measured or detected, results of the measuring being used by the processor for controlling a clock speed. Yet other embodiments disclose, depending upon the respective embodiment, a relative amount of Input/Output (I/O), relative importance of Input/Output (I/O), and/or relative amount of time between Input/Output (I/O), associated with the processor are measured, results of the measuring being used by the processor to control power dissipation associated with the processor.
